We are seeking an experienced Sales Support Manager to lead and optimize the sales support function. This individual will oversee a team responsible for supporting sales operations, pricing administration, customer data management, reporting, and cross-functional coordination.
The ideal candidate will have experience managing sales support teams, strong analytical skills, and the ability to streamline processes while maintaining exceptional internal and external customer service.
Identify and implement process improvements to reduce errors and minimize business risks.
Manage pricing setup, maintenance, and contract administration processes.
Update, maintain, and review customer pricing structures across multiple platforms.
Maintain customer classifications, price groups, pricing requests, and other sales-related data within CRM and ERP systems.
Monitor competitor activities and provide recommendations regarding pricing and product positioning.
Prepare customer sales reports, forecasts, and budgets for assigned sales channels.
Generate and analyze sales KPI reports and performance metrics.
Gather and consolidate data from multiple systems and sources to support decision-making.
Create ad hoc reports and analyses for management as needed.
Provide actionable insights to improve sales performance and operational efficiency.
Partner closely with Sales, Logistics, Planning, Quality Assurance, Operations, Human Resources, Finance, and Product Development teams.
Coordinate efforts across departments to improve customer service and business processes.
Provide escalation support for operational issues impacting sales support functions.
Manage and mentor a Sales Support team of approximately 5–10 employees.
Oversee team schedules and workload distribution.
Establish team goals, performance expectations, and service standards.
Train team members on established SOPs, policies, and best practices.
Conduct regular performance reviews and identify opportunities for process and efficiency improvements.
Ensure compliance with company policies and procedures.
Attend quarterly and annual sales meetings.
Maintain effective communication with customers, internal stakeholders, and leadership teams.
Support multiple sales teams by analyzing needs and coordinating support activities.
